홈페이지 오류좀 봐주세요 ㅠㅠ
본문
jquery.cookie.js?ts=1720774411:17 Uncaught ReferenceError: jQuery is not defined
at jquery.cookie.js?ts=1720774411:17:11
at jquery.cookie.js?ts=1720774411:19:2
gd_common.js?ts=1720740794:98 Uncaught TypeError: $(...).placeholder is not a function
at HTMLDocument.<anonymous> (gd_common.js?ts=1720740794:98:30)
at j (jquery.min.js?ts=1720740794:2:27309)
at Object.fireWith [as resolveWith] (jquery.min.js?ts=1720740794:2:28122)
at Function.ready (jquery.min.js?ts=1720740794:2:29956)
at HTMLDocument.J (jquery.min.js?ts=1720740794:2:30322)
크롬 문제 분석시 이렇게 뜨고 메인에는 지금 아무것도 안뜨고 있습니다
건든것도 없이 잘되다가 갑자그 그러네요 ㅠㅠ
도움좀 부탁드립니다. 고도몰 쇼핑몰 사이트입니다
답변 3
제이쿼리가 설정 안되셔서 그렇습니다. 수정하시다가 어디선가 제이쿼리 선언을 빼먹으신거 같습니다.
아무것도 안했는데 그렇게 되지는 않습니다.
jQuery is not defined
제이쿼리를 찾을 수 없다는 뜻 입니다.
제이쿼리 CDN이나 파일 연결이 잘되어있는지 확인해보세요.
혹시 최근에 https를 연결하셨다면 https로 제이쿼리를 연결해주셔야 합니다.
잘 해결되시면 채택 한번 부탁드립니다^^
소스보기 하시면
<script src="http://도메인/js/jquery-1.8.3.min.js"></script>
이런 부분이 있으실거에요
그런데 소스는 안건드리고 도메인에 ssl을 적용을 하시면
저 부분을 https로 접속을 하시면 못 불러오실거에요
아마 http://도메인 이렇게 접속하시면 될건데
https://도메인 이렇게 접속을 하시면 jquery 관련 에러가 뜰거에요
못불러왔으니깐요.
그러니 저 부분을
<script src="//도메인/js/jquery-1.8.3.min.js"></script>
이렇게 바꾸시면 http로 접속하셔도 https 로 접속하셔도 jquery 에러가 안나실거에요